1. Understanding Diverse User Requirements

Education platforms serve multiple user groups, including:

  • Students
  • Teachers
  • Parents
  • School administrators
  • Content creators

Each audience requires different features and permissions.

Students need intuitive learning interfaces, teachers require classroom management tools, parents want performance updates, and administrators need reporting and operational controls.

Creating a seamless experience for every user group requires thoughtful planning and user-centered design.
